71418 Hebert, LA — Natural Disaster History

📊 Disaster Profile: Hebert, LA (71418)

Hebert, LA (ZIP 71418) has experienced 142 recorded natural disaster events based on federal and state agency records. These include 95 hailstorms, 26 tornadoes, and 12 severe wind events. Total documented property damage amounts to $100.6M. These events have resulted in 3 recorded deaths and 14 injuries.

⛈️ Hailstorms — Primary Hazard

Hailstorms represent the most common natural hazard in this area, accounting for 67% of all recorded events (95 total). Hail-related events have caused a combined $1.2M in documented property damage. The most recent recorded hailstorm occurred on Sep 24, 2024.

🌪️ Tornadoes

There have been 26 recorded tornadoes in this area, representing 18% of all disaster events. Of these, 5 (19%) were rated at severity level 4 or 5 — the most intense on the normalized scale. The highest recorded severity for tornado-related events here is 4/5 (severe). Tornado-related events have caused a combined $7M in documented property damage. 2 fatalities have been attributed to tornadoes in this area. The most recent recorded tornado occurred on Nov 29, 2022.

💨 Severe wind events

There have been 12 recorded severe wind events in this area, representing 8% of all disaster events. Wind-related events have caused a combined $1.4M in documented property damage. 1 fatality has been attributed to severe wind events in this area. The most recent recorded severe wind event occurred on May 13, 2024.

🌊 Floods

Hebert has experienced 8 floods on record. Of these, 6 (75%) were rated at severity level 4 or 5 — the most intense on the normalized scale. The highest recorded severity for flood-related events here is 5/5 (extreme). Flood-related events have caused a combined $90.9M in documented property damage. The most recent recorded flood occurred on Aug 23, 2022.

🥶 Extreme cold events

Hebert has experienced 1 extreme cold event on record. Cold-related events have caused a combined $100K in documented property damage. The most recent recorded extreme cold event occurred on Jan 7, 2010.

Notable Events

The most significant disaster event on record for Hebert was Flash Flood on Sep 2, 2008, which caused $63M in property damage. Another major event was Flash Flood (Oct 16, 2006), causing $10.4M in damages. Flash Flood on Oct 16, 2006 also caused significant damage ($10.2M).
